N1ED is a content editor based on classic WYSIWYG editors TinyMCE and CKEditor and install as an add-on for them. It keeps a standard way to edit content and brings a lot of new features.

It will upgrade your default editor (CKEditor or TinyMCE) and help you to create beautiful pages and compose articles block by block and widget by widget (a lot of widgets!).

The key feature of N1ED is Bootstrap Editor. Create new content with Bootstrap blocks gallery or create custom blocks by content you edit right in the editor. N1ED understands your already existing content.

Every block you define yourself in a content can be added to your blocks gallery and N1ED with automatically prepare a screenshot for it!

N1ED has File Manager and Image Editor onboard. This means you can easily upload images to your server when working with a content and reuse them calling the file manager. Image editor will help you to crop, resize images, add some captions, apply filters, etc.
